
Redhawks Re-Sign Fellman; Release Pacella
May 23, 2010 - Northern League (NL)
Fargo-Moorhead RedHawks News Release
FARGO, N.D. - The Fargo-Moorhead RedHawks have re-signed RHP Nick Fellman to a contract and released RHP J.J. Pacella, the Northern League club announced today. Fellman will be activiated for Sunday's game against the Joliet JackHammers at Newman Outdoor Field in Fargo.
Fellman, 24, was 6-5 with a 4.58 ERA in 24 games (13 starts) for Fargo-Moorhead in 2009. He pitched 98.1 innings and allowed 62 runs (50 earned) on 105 hits. Fellman struck out 51 batters and walked 34 batters. This year, Fellman was the last player released by the RedHawks in Spring Training.
Pacella, who was acquired via trade this spring, made one appearance for the RedHawks. He allowed two runs on two hits in 1.1 innings pitched last night and took the loss.
